Treadwell Park‘s Super Bowl Party (1125 Park Ave., NYC // 4:00pm-11:00pm): Get ready for the ultimate game-day party experience at a dynamic beer hall! A Touchdown Table for 10 ($40 per person) includes a raffle entry, private casks of beer filled specially by Kelso Beer Co. in Brooklyn, 125 wings, 50 sliders, and 40 Franks in a Blanket, plus guac and chips. Enjoy while watching the game from 12 big-screen TVs. Buy your tickets here.

Super Sunday Funday at Bounce Sporting Club (55 West 21st St., NYC & 431 West 16th St. between 9th and 10th Ave., NYC // Doors open 4:00pm): Take in Super Bowl 50 at an upscale sports bar! On February 7th, BSC will be hosting TWO Super Bowl parties in the New York City area. Enjoy a gourmet twist to classic game-day eats, like fried mac and cheese bites, pigs in a blanket, and buffalo wings, as well as specialty drinks that celebrate the Denver Broncos and Carolina Panthers. You can watch the game at BSC’s flagship location (Flatiron location) with music by DJ Sinatra, DJ Mel DeBarge, and DJ B. Mills. Or you can head over to the Bounce Pop Up at Highline Ballroom to experience the game with DJ Ross One, DJ Big Ben, and DJ Regg Beck. Make your reservation by calling 212-675-8007.

Super Bowl 50 at Dewey’s Pub (135 West 30th St., NYC):  You’ll be sure to have a view of the game on one of Dewey’s 22 big-screen TVs! For $40, you can watch the game with an open bar of selected beers and wine and an unlimited supply of wings. All 24 beers go along well with their food, including the Honey Mustard Grilled Chicken and Bourbon BBQ sandwiches (both $16). Make your reservation here or by calling 212-685-7781.

Super Bowl Sunday at Tender Bar & Grill (130 West 47th St., NYC // Doors open 5:00pm): Cheer on your favorite team at the Tender Bar & Grill located at the Sanctuary Hotel! General admission ($30 per person) includes two complimentary beers or drinks and food specials, but for guaranteed seating, check out their Touchdown Table ($50 per person), which includes 1 appetizer platter per 2 guests (6 wings and 4 sliders) and 2 pitchers of beer per 2 guests. Watch the game on nine 55″ HDTV’s and two 80″ projector screens. Buy your tickets here.

Monarch Rooftop & Indoor Lounge‘s Super Bowl Viewing Party (71 W. 35th St., NYC): Along with viewing the super bowl on several large screen plasma TVs, you’ll be an unparalleled view of the city at this rooftop locale. For $15, guests will be able to partake in Monarch’s game day offerings, including an open bar from 5:30-6:30pm, as well as a variety of hors d’oeuvres, including New York-style meatballs, tiger shrimp dumplings, organic pomme frites and more.
